One of the key applications of electronics in the realm of pets is the development of smart pet gadgets. These innovative devices are designed to monitor and improve various aspects of pet care, from health and nutrition to activity levels and overall well-being. For instance, smart pet feeders can dispense food at scheduled times, ensuring that pets are fed regularly even when their owners are away. Activity trackers for pets can monitor their movement and exercise levels, providing valuable insights for pet owners and veterinarians. Embedded systems play a crucial role in the functionality of these smart pet devices. Embedded systems are specialized computing systems that are designed to perform specific tasks within a larger system. In the context of pet electronics, embedded systems are used to control and regulate the operation of devices, ensuring seamless functionality and performance. The integration of sensors, actuators, and microcontrollers in these systems enables real-time monitoring and data processing, allowing for intelligent decision-making and automation. Moreover, the synergy between pets and electronics extends beyond mere convenience to encompass aspects of safety and security. For instance, pet trackers equipped with GPS technology can help pet owners locate their lost or wandering pets quickly. Home security systems with pet-friendly features enable pet owners to monitor their pets while they are away, providing peace of mind and reassurance.
